RE-ORG, the Lisbon International Edition
Last month ICCROM organized the 17th RE-ORG workshop at the Museum of Lisbon in Portugal. The two-week event (from 15-26 October) took place thanks to the generous support of the Empresa de Gestão de Equipamentos e Animação Cultural, E.M. Lisboa (EGEAC), the Museum of Lisbon and the Santa Casa da Misericórdia de Lisboa.

Mora Sample Collection: Promotional Video
This short video offers a glimpse inside the ICCROM Mora Sample Collection, to share with you the findings of a new project launched in early 2018, and see the project team at work. The Mora Sample Collection is an important archive of historic wall paintings samples and fragments collected from heritage sites from around the world.

Course on Management & Monitoring of World Heritage Sites in Macao
From 8 – 19 October, the Course on Management & Monitoring of World Heritage Sites was held in the Historic Centre of Macao SAR, China. Lasting two weeks, the course provided ten international participants and 13 Chinese participants with theoretical lectures and on-site practice, using the Historic Centre of Macao as a case study.
